However, travel planning is defied by one of the major factors of travel: the budget.
First off, you should determine a good time on when the travel should take place. Peak seasons should be considered when you choose a travel date since it dictates the rate of the hotels and resorts on most regions in the country. Keen and very hands-on research is the key to an updated and extensive itinerary. It provides the information on fluctuating rates, guest reviews, and it straightens out your itinerary as a whole. Financial planning should also be considered in advance to avoid huge cuts on your pay checks. It may be a good idea to shell out a certain amount months before the planned trip, ideally every pay day so it does not feel a big stab during the trip. It will also help to include a contingency budget just in case certain rates increase or an unplanned itinerary comes slipping in.

Makati Diamond Residences, Makati City
Nestled at one of the busiest business locations in Manila, Makati Diamond Residences boasts their new standard in luxury living. With online rates starting at Php 6000+ (buffet breakfast excluded), this hotel promises nothing but pure luxury and special features that will make you feel at home. The hotel exudes on its European furnishings and is home to the creations of one of the best Filipino craftsmen, Las Palmas, which overall embodies a magnificent finish. The rooms are all inclusive of hotel amenities such as prepared toiletries, personal refrigerator, 55-inch HD display LED television, rain shower head, hairdryer, iron, and an in-room safe. It also provides complementaries such as Wi-Fi (for the social beast within that needs to be connected 24/7), local city calls, mini bar that gets replenished on a daily basis, and a 50% discount on Ayala museum fees if you are a fan of art and in betweens (this pretty worked for me!). Their indoor lap pool is a sight to behold especially for all the morenas who would like to keep their tan. Indoor pools are mostly fitted in the country since it can get scorching hot outside as early as 8 a.m., and, since it is a lap pool, need we say more on how big enough it is for your early morning cardio?
Discovery Suites Manila, Ortigas Pasig City
If you heard about Discovery Shores Boracay, or the Discovery Primea at Makati, this hotel should not sound new at all since they are all under the Discovery Leisure Company. Standing at its 18th year of establishment this 2018, Discovery Suites is no debutante on how business and leisure should meet. It is strategically located to be at a walking distances between three well-known malls in Mandaluyong – Robinsons Galleria at a 15-minute walk, SM Megamall at a 10-minute walk, and The Podium Mall at a less than a 2-minute walk! With its room rates ranging from Php 5000+ to Php 16000+ for their three-bedroom suite, the hotel compliments all its guests with its sumptuous buffet breakfast (they have two cooking choices for their bacon, who does not love that?!), Wi-Fi, and valet parking service. All hotel rooms have spacious bathroom and deep-soaking bathtub, prepared toiletries, 32-inch LCD television, iPod docking station, microwave and oven toaster, in-room safe, personal refrigerator, and iron with ironing board. With the toaster and microwave oven mentioned, this means you may bring in food inside your hotel room and reheat them anytime you want. You can also bring your car at ease since the hotel offers free valet parking service. You may opt to check other nearby establishments such as Estancia Capitol Commons (15-minute drive) or the newly built Ayala Malls the 30th (10-minute drive) as you have that hassle-free in-and-out parking at the hotel.
Thunderbird Hotel and Resort, Binangonan Rizal
A brief 1 to 1.5 hour drive away from Manila can take you to nature tours in the North or South, but East can pretty much do the same favor with a little ease in travel when you try and embark on one of the leading resorts in Rizal: Thunderbird Hotel and Resort. We needed to be clear on the “where” since this hotel/resort has yet another location at Poro Point, La Union (more on scenic beach and stuff!). For starters, Thunderbird Hotel and Resort has branded itself for a straightforward go-to place for casino comrades, who wants a peaceful scenery when they go outside of the casino. But apart from what their casino can offer, the hotel is a home to one of Rizal’s best infinity pools overlooking Metro Manila. The hotel, with its Spanish Colonial architecture, is settled on a valley along Sierra Madre, the country’s longest mountain range. The rates span from Php 5000 for their deluxe room to Php 9000 for their Rizal suite – their biggest room with buffet breakfast. These rates are inclusive of the hotel’s complimentary such as Wi-Fi, prepared toiletries, buffet breakfast (during weekends and for selected room rates only), LED cable television, stereo system with DVD player, mini-bar, coffee and tea maker, IDD/NDD phone system, and in-room safety box. During your stay, you will be delighted to go out of your room and explore the Rizal breeze whilst dipping into their infinity pool or their outdoor heated Jacuzzi. To channel your inner adventure-seeker, you may also opt to rent hotel’s mountain bikes at Php 150/hour and cycle down to check scenic sights within the vicinity. Other recreations the hotel offers are the open-air paintball grounds, archery range, videoke, and nearby golf facility (pre-arrangement required). You may also want to relish relaxation by their Zaphira Spa that offers in-room massage services. Their Olives Restaurant and Cabana Bar, on the other hand, will satisfy your gustatory delights with their extensive menu of international and local entrees. Pearl Farm Beach Resort, Samal Island Davao
A 2-hour plane ride, a 1-hour taxi trip, and a 45-minute boat journey, will land you to Davao’s Samal Island’s nesting place for pure bliss, exquisite stay, and nature candidness. Nicknamed as “Pearl” by Samal locals, this resort is truly a treasure-like place that is hard to attain as the depths of its luxuriousness exceeds everyone’s expectations. This resort ranks as number 1 out of 8 well-known hotels in Samal Island according to TripAdvisor and has earned a superb 9.1 (out of 10.0) rating via Booking.com website. Being on this plinth among the other Samal resorts in Davao, the resort rates of Pearl may undoubtedly be something to be sceptical about at a first glance. However steep the prices may be, your stay will be worth every cent you decide to toss on when you try and see what Pearl and its staff can hand over.
They can offer as low as Php 8000 per night on their Hilltop rooms, but this is depending on spot promos you can find on various booking websites and applications. Their actual published rates are along with short room description are as follows:
Hilltop Room (maximum of 3 adults): Php 9900
Hilltop Rooms were formed using native materials and decors such as bamboo and wood. From the allotted verandas per room, guests are offered with a panoramic view of the garden and the sea. The same as the room has been named after, hilltop rooms are a steep way up which also bestows guests a good warm cardio before they behold the sight of the rooms’ interiors.
Mandaya House (maximum of 3 adults: Php 11400
Mandaya House showcases nativity on its interior and exterior housing. It has a pocket garden and a private balcony at the back, indulging you to stay and experience nature right behind your front door. Mandaya House provides the quickest route to the game room where guests can play billiards, hockey, volleyball, and even PS4 games.
Samal House (maximum of 2 adults): Php 12899
Samal House is where you want to stay if you literally just want to be above the blue waters of Samal Island. It has an grandiose view of the ocean right across its veranda as the rooms are built on seawater. The houses were inspired by the stilt shelters of the Samal tribes and were designed with vibrantly chosen hues to signify diverse culture of Mindanao.
Samal Suite (maximum of 4 adults): Php 29000
Samal Suites are as elegant inside as it projects from its exterior shelter. The Muslim-inspired 2-storey suites have private stairs leading down directly to the waters of Samal Island. The suites are surrounded by rich greenery giving off a soothing ambience for the guests. These suites are the first thing you will spot once you get past Pearl’s Parola as they project an impressive array of houses on the left side of the resort.
Malipano Villa (maximum of 7 adults): Php 42499
Malipano Villas fit guests who prefer utmost privacy when staying at Pearl. It provides exclusivity as they are built in a secluded island across the resort (another 5-minute speedboat ride when you arrive from Pearl’s Parola). Each villa has a spacious 3 bedrooms, and has a veranda big enough to hold a small barbeque party. The rooms also come with an exclusive butler service making the guests’ stay more extravagant and pleasing.
